2012-02-02
|
输入 |
输出 |
|
小于X1 |
等于Y1 |
|
等于Xi |
等于Yi |
|
Xi<x<Xi+1 |
|
|
大于Xn |
等于Yn |
如下图示:
分段线性化表的组态:
分段线性化表是模拟IO点的一个参数,要进行分段线性化必须建立分段线性化表。从组态环境中的导航树“数据库/点组态”进入数据库组态,在数据库组态程序菜单中选择“工程/分段线性化表”,进入到分段线性化表的管理界面:

点击增加,则进入到分段线性化表组态:

表名是分段线性化的索引,在整个数据库系统中唯一,由字母和数字组成,最多不超过64个字符。
前面说过,分段线性化表是把输入分成若干段,每一个分隔点都有一个输入和输出与之对应。因此,在组态时,要设计其分隔点的输入和输出,在分段设置框中分别输入合适的输入值和输出值,点击增加,则在分段线性化表中就增加一个分隔点。因为分段线性化对于一个输入只能有一个输出,如果增加时相同的输入已经存在,则增加无效。
修改时如果当前选中了一个分隔点,则修改时只修改当前选中分隔点的输出值。
删除时删除当前表的选中的分隔点。
对于一个分段线性化表而言,最少需要有两个分隔点。
建立一个分段线性化表之后,就可以在模拟IO点中引用了,在点表中选择一个模拟IO点,在其基本参数页中进行分段线性化组态: 
注意,如果要进行分段线性化,必须首先让该点分段线性化使能。在分段线性化表中选择已经组态好的分段线性化表,如果没有组态,则点击按钮 新增加一个分段线性化表,也可以通过点击按钮 对已经建立的分段线性化表进行修改。
这样,在系统运行时,DB将自动对输入变量进行分段线性化。
评论0